What Time the Red Carpet Starts
Local and Network Time Zone Differences
| Event Segment | Pacific Time | Eastern Time |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Red Carpet Pre-Show | 5:00 PM | 8:00 PM | Live interviews and fan features |
| Main Ceremony Start | 6:00 PM | 9:00 PM | Awards and performances begin |
| Typical End Time | 9:30 PM | 12:30 AM | May vary by year |
| Where to Watch | MTV and Paramount+ | Check local listings for confirmation | |
How to Watch on TV and Streaming
Channel Lineup and Streaming Platform Access
If you are asking what time is MTV Awards tonight on your provider, the main channel is MTV. Most cable packages carry the network in the entertainment or music category. For cord-cutters, Paramount+ offers live streaming with limited commercials, and many services support TV Everywhere authentication through your existing cable login.
Mobile users can stream through the MTV app, while smart TV viewers can access the channel through supported streaming devices. Confirm regional restrictions and blackouts in your area, as some live events may be subject to local broadcast agreements.

What time does the pre-show start in Eastern Time?
The pre-show typically begins at 8:00 PM Eastern Time, with the main ceremony following at 9:00 PM ET.
Can I watch the MTV Awards on streaming if I do not have cable?
Yes, you can stream live on Paramount+ with a subscription or through TV Everywhere using your cable credentials on the MTV app.
Does the start time change if I am on the West Coast?
On the West Coast, the pre-show starts at 5:00 PM Pacific Time, and the main ceremony begins at 6:00 PM Pacific Time.
What should I do if the live stream keeps buffering on my TV?
Pause the stream briefly to allow the buffer to fill, switch to a wired connection if possible, or use a mobile hotspot as an alternative data source.
